Scorpions, despite a contribution of 55 from Harry Owen-Hughes, were all out for 116 to the Optimista as K. G. Spink took five for 33 and Tommy Mahon four for 80.

Mercurial contre-half Chaŋ Kar-sow was South China's here in yesterday's First Division League match when the Nam Wah boya just managed to stave off a last minute rally by Eastern, last year's Champions, to walk off with a hard- carned 3-2 win before a near capacity crowd af the Government Stadium yester day.

Chan was at his best form since the start of the soccer season, His display earned this South China player rounds of applause from the crowd and they had reason to cheer him,
